How Our Water Damage Assessment Service Actually Works

When you call us for Water Damage Assessment, our team springs into action. We understand that time is of the essence with water damage, and every minute counts. Our process is designed to be fast and efficient with a focus on getting your property back to normal as quickly as possible.

Step 1: Initial Assessment

Our team arrives on-site to conduct a thorough assessment of the damage. We’ll use specialized equipment, such as infrared cameras and moisture meters to identify the extent of the damage and find out the best course of action.

Step 2: Water Extraction

Once we’ve assessed the damage, our team will use industrial-grade pumps and vacuum equipment to extract the standing water from your property. This is a critical step in preventing further damage and ensuring your safety.

Step 3: Drying and Dehumidification

Next, we’ll use industrial-grade dehumidifiers and air movers to dry out your property and remove any remaining moisture. This helps prevent mold growth and ensures your property is safe and healthy.

Step 4: Cleaning and Sanitizing

Finally, our team will thoroughly clean and sanitize your property to remove any remaining bacteria, viruses, or other contaminants. This is an important step in ensuring your health and safety.

Water Damage Assessment vs. DIY: When To Call a Professional

Situation DIY? Call a Pro? Why
Small water spot on the ceiling Yes No You can likely fix it yourself with a bucket and some towels.
Water damage in a large area, such as a basement or crawl space No Yes It’s too extensive for a DIY fix, and you need professional equipment to extract the water.
Musty odors or mold growth No Yes These can be health hazards, and you need a professional to safely remove the mold and repair the damage.
